Chen Lo uses a decision rule that says "Only buy well-known brand names" when selecting a set of golf clubs. He does not look at
horsena [70]

Answer:

Non compensatory decision

Explanation:

A decision is non compensatory when good performance on one criterion does not offset from poor performance on another evaluative criterion.

In other words, the consumer only focuses in one criterion to make his/her decision (because that criterion is important to him/her) and it doesn't matter how the product compares to other in other criterions (it can happen that based on another criterion, the product is not as good as another one but the client doesn't care since the attention is focused on just one place)

In this example, Chen Lo buys only well-know golf clubs brand names, and he guides his decisions based on this rule which <u>only cares about one criterion (how well-known a brand is)</u>, the golf clubs he uses might be more expensive or others might have discounts <u>(other criterions such as price and discounts) but he doesn't even look at these because his attention is focused on only the name of the brand. </u>

<u />

Thus, he is using a non compensatory decision.
